What is Fundamental Analysis?
Fundamental analysis is a method used to assess the intrinsic value of MERCK Kommanditgesellschaft auf Aktien. Using financial reports, management structure, competitive position, and market environment, investors can determine whether the stock is undervalued or overvalued. This analysis helps investors like you make more informed investment decisions, taking into account MERCK Kommanditgesellschaft auf Aktien's unique business strengths and challenges.
Key Financial Metrics for MERCK Kommanditgesellschaft auf Aktien
For MERCK Kommanditgesellschaft auf Aktien, essential financial indicators include EPS 7.61, PE 16.92, and ROE 0.10. These key ratios reveal insights into MERCK Kommanditgesellschaft auf Aktien's profitability, valuation, and operational health. Understanding these metrics enables you to compare MERCK Kommanditgesellschaft auf Aktien with its industry peers and decide whether it presents a viable investment opportunity.
Profitability and Operational Efficiency of MERCK Kommanditgesellschaft auf Aktien
Metrics like Net Margin 13.22% and ROA 5.71% shed light on how well MERCK Kommanditgesellschaft auf Aktien is generating profits. A high profitability ratio often indicates strong management and a solid business model, which are essential for long-term growth. These metrics are crucial in assessing whether MERCK Kommanditgesellschaft auf Aktien can sustain its operations and continue growing in the future.
